Medical Assistant Proceduralist / ENT / Otolaryngology

Responsibilities
- Assist with office-based procedures following aseptic technique
- Hand off instruments
- Absorb specimens
- Perform low and high-level disinfection procedures
- Perform point-of-care (POC) testing
- Enter orders into computer
- Room patients
- Set up exam/procedure rooms
- Assist with patients, equipment preparation, aseptic technique, and surgical procedures in the exam/procedure room
- Prepare the exam/procedure room by assembling routine supplies, materials, instruments, and equipment
- Observe patient for possible symptoms indicating a change in condition and report to appropriate member of medical team for immediate action
- Demonstrate a thorough knowledge of sterile technique and infection control; practice appropriate procedures to maintain a sterile environment
- Chaperone and assist for every patient intimate examination
- Perform accurate POC testing
